Natural SelectionFor example:
•There is a population of mice living in a parking lot. Some are white and some are grey.
•When a predator flies over the parking lot, it will eat the first mouse it sees.
Natural SelectionFor example:
•Since the grey mice are more difficult to see on the concrete, white mice will be eaten more often than grey mice.
•Nature has selected the grey fur allele for survival in this case.
•The white fur allele may eventually die out in the parking lot population.
